In the summer of 2020, a military confrontation between Greece and Turkey seemed almost inevitable. The reason for the disputes was new natural gas reserves in the Mediterranean - but not only that. Turkey spans across Europe, Asia, and the Caucasus, giving it a strategic position in the Mediterranean region. Wars in Syria and Ukraine are raging at its borders, posing a threat to the established world order. As a significant regional power, Turkey is at the centre of conflicts in the eastern Mediterranean. In the documentary, presidential advisors, ministers, and diplomats explain the crises and rivalries in the area on the doorstep of Europe.
